Output 28a030d21259f99e90ef08c3cd1bcbf9133abe4b2f8059d631b5904075276315:22

value
11517254734
script pubkey
OP_0 OP_PUSHBYTES_32 8260a19d6d8c39dc5046904e9d37c8657c40151f111cd3ceac24d1962d019233
address
bc1qsfs2r8td3suac5zxjp8f6d7gv47yq9glzywd8n4vyngevtgpjgesuffjz3
transaction
28a030d21259f99e90ef08c3cd1bcbf9133abe4b2f8059d631b5904075276315
spent
true